How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Five Points?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Five Points Studio Apartments | $1,125 | $1,125 | $1,125 |
Five Points 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,315 | $850 | $1,805 |
Five Points 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,458 | $995 | $1,995 |
Five Points 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,838 | $1,300 | $3,450 |

Cheapest Available Five Points Apartments for Rent
 The cheapest available apartment rental in the Five Points area of Detroit, MI is a 1 Bed unit found at Club One of Auburn Hills priced from $950. Oak Square Apartments has the second lowest priced unit, which is a 1 Bed apartment currently listed from $999. Here are the most affordable Five Points apartments for rent in Detroit, MI:
Apartment Listing | Model Name | Bed/Bath | Priced From |
---|---|---|---|
Club One of Auburn Hills | One Bedroom | 1BR,1BA | $950 |
Oak Square Apartments | 1 Bedroom Apartment | 1BR,1BA | $999 |
Auburn Village Townhomes | Oak | 1BR,1BA | $1,025 |
Auburn West | Classic Two Bedroom | 2BR,1BA | $1,100 |
Auburn Hills Apartments | Plan B | Studio,1BA | $1,125 |
